From 77db9f937f5212dd8117cb6deadf4549203a0bcb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Fernando=20Tarl=C3=A1=20Cardoso=20Lemos?= Date: Sun, 13 Mar 2011 20:44:16 -0300 Subject: [PATCH] Make it easier to use other atoms. --- include/i3.h | 5 ++--- include/xcb.h | 46 ++++++++++++++++++++++++---------------------- 2 files changed, 26 insertions(+), 25 deletions(-) diff --git a/include/i3.h b/include/i3.h index ed8cacb6..3c238c46 100644 --- a/include/i3.h +++ b/include/i3.h @@ -1,5 +1,5 @@ /* - * vim:ts=8:expandtab + * vim:ts=4:sw=4:expandtab * * i3 - an improved dynamic tiling window manager * @@ -17,12 +17,11 @@ #include "queue.h" #include "data.h" +#include "xcb.h" #ifndef _I3_H #define _I3_H -#define NUM_ATOMS 21 - extern xcb_connection_t *conn; extern xcb_key_symbols_t *keysyms; extern char **start_argv; diff --git a/include/xcb.h b/include/xcb.h index 2d3f9cc1..8b531a34 100644 --- a/include/xcb.h +++ b/include/xcb.h @@ -1,5 +1,5 @@ /* - * vim:ts=8:expandtab + * vim:ts=4:sw=4:expandtab * * i3 - an improved dynamic tiling window manager * @@ -45,27 +45,29 @@ XCB_EVENT_MASK_ENTER_WINDOW) /* …user moves cursor inside our window */ -enum { _NET_SUPPORTED = 0, - _NET_SUPPORTING_WM_CHECK, - _NET_WM_NAME, - _NET_WM_STATE_FULLSCREEN, - _NET_WM_STATE, - _NET_WM_WINDOW_TYPE, - _NET_WM_WINDOW_TYPE_DOCK, - _NET_WM_WINDOW_TYPE_DIALOG, - _NET_WM_WINDOW_TYPE_UTILITY, - _NET_WM_WINDOW_TYPE_TOOLBAR, - _NET_WM_WINDOW_TYPE_SPLASH, - _NET_WM_DESKTOP, - _NET_WM_STRUT_PARTIAL, - WM_PROTOCOLS, - WM_DELETE_WINDOW, - UTF8_STRING, - WM_STATE, - WM_CLIENT_LEADER, - _NET_CURRENT_DESKTOP, - _NET_ACTIVE_WINDOW, - _NET_WORKAREA +enum { + _NET_SUPPORTED = 0, + _NET_SUPPORTING_WM_CHECK, + _NET_WM_NAME, + _NET_WM_STATE_FULLSCREEN, + _NET_WM_STATE, + _NET_WM_WINDOW_TYPE, + _NET_WM_WINDOW_TYPE_DOCK, + _NET_WM_WINDOW_TYPE_DIALOG, + _NET_WM_WINDOW_TYPE_UTILITY, + _NET_WM_WINDOW_TYPE_TOOLBAR, + _NET_WM_WINDOW_TYPE_SPLASH, + _NET_WM_DESKTOP, + _NET_WM_STRUT_PARTIAL, + WM_PROTOCOLS, + WM_DELETE_WINDOW, + UTF8_STRING, + WM_STATE, + WM_CLIENT_LEADER, + _NET_CURRENT_DESKTOP, + _NET_ACTIVE_WINDOW, + _NET_WORKAREA, + NUM_ATOMS }; extern unsigned int xcb_numlock_mask;